berettalover Posted August 12, 2013 Report Share Posted August 12, 2013 Hi there, I'm thinking of applying for my fac, im a gamekeeping student and will be 18 in a few months time, I would like to get a rimfire for rabbit rabbit control but would also like either a .222 or a .243 for foxes. I already have my sgc and have my safe installed but do i need a seperate safe for the rifles? I know i need a seperate ammunition safe. Also would they grant me the calibres ive asked for, would they hold back because of my age? I have experiance with both rimfire and centrefire rifles and have suitable land to use them on and have Experianced rifle users to accompany me if needed Thanks for any answers that are given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
CharlieT Posted August 12, 2013 Report Share Posted August 12, 2013 If you can demonstrate good reason, your application should pose no problems. Just be prepared for them to say no to the .243 for fox and steer you towards a .22 c/f. Rifles can be stored with shotguns.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
steve_b_wales Posted August 12, 2013 Report Share Posted August 12, 2013 You may as well ask for a .243 for fox. It used to be a caliber that police forces did'nt like to pass just for fox. but rules have changed now. You can also say that you would like to use the .243 for deer in the future. And, as mentioned, you can store rifles and shotguns in the same cabinet.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
